So I rummaged around and pulled some shrimp out of the freezer, which can be quickly thawed out by running under cold water, some veggies, cheese, and tortillas. With the flash! of a culinary knife, I whipped together something pretty amazing. At least that's what the husband told me. ;)

Cut up some green bell pepper, onion, and mushrooms.


Fold over and put in a skillet that has some heated oil in it (don't use olive oil). Fry on both sides until nice and golden brown. Remove from pan and put on paper towels to soak up any lingering oil.
I threw together some chopped onion, tomato, jalapeno, and cilantro to make fresh pico de gallo. Add a splash of lime juice and salt and pepper.
